For seasoned collectors, wines from the Bordeaux Left Bank First Growths have always been the centerpiece of their cellars. Compared to the extreme heat of 2003, Bordeaux's climate in 2004 returned to a classic mild and cool profile, which enhanced the elegance and finesse of the 2004 Lafite. Many tasters, when providing a review of the 2004 Lafite, often describe it as "classic, restrained, and having excellent aging potential." This wine brings out the signature graphite and cedar aromas of the Pauillac region; while structured, its tannins are silky smooth. It is currently in its prime drinking window and also possesses the ability to continue aging.

Details to Confirm Before Preparing 2004 Chateau Lafite Red Wine

2004 Chateau Lafite Red Wine belongs to the 2004 vintage of Lafite; its value cannot be judged solely by the vintage's reputation. The capsule, wine level, and provenance information will collectively influence the buyer's understanding of the physical condition.

When preparing photos of the 2004 Chateau Lafite Red Wine, it's best to photograph the front label, back label, capsule, fill level, and punt separately. If there's an original case or provenance records, these can also be included.

Evaluation Dimension Details and Expert Reviews
Grape Varietal Proportion 90.5% Cabernet Sauvignon, 9% Merlot, 0.5% Petit Verdot
Authoritative Wine Critic Scores Robert Parker (WA): 95 points| James Suckling: 94 points| Wine Spectator: 93 points
